Compliance with FMCSA and DOT

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ration is charged with creating, implementing, and applying regulations to prevent accidents, injuries, and deaths. These regulations include restrictions on hours of inspections and service, maintenance, driver log books, and other details.

The FMCSA also has a system dubbed the Safety Measurement System, which collects information from roadside inspections as well as state crash reports in order to identify carriers that could have a history of unsafe driving, or other problems that could lead to a collision. These data can be used to prove any claim against the company or a driver who has violated safety regulations or an organization.

Another issue that is crucial to DOT compliance is the alcohol and drug testing for commercial drivers. Congress approved the Omnibus Transportation Employee Testing Act which requires DOT agencies to test their safety-sensitive employees in transportation for drugs and alcohol.

Individual agencies have their individual rules regarding when and how tests should be conducted. These rules are essential to ensure that truck wreck lawyer seattle drivers and other workers in transportation aren't under the influence of alcohol or drugs on the job.

While these regulations are a great beginning, they often fall short of what is required to establish the industry standard in the event of a negligence claim. This is due to the fact that the FMCSA might not be able set the industry standard.

It is essential to consult with an lawyer who is familiar with both federal and state laws. A knowledgeable lawyer can take advantage of all these laws to make an effective case against negligent trucking companies or drivers.

Labor law

Truckers need to be conversant with labor law issues , as they could be a victim of victimization by their employer or receive less than the legal minimum, or operate unsafe trucks. A trucking lawyer who understands federal and state laws can help them bring a lawsuit against their employer and negotiate a settlement on their behalf.

One of the most frequent problems with trucking is the payment of hours spent. Truck drivers are traditionally paid per mile. However, this doesn’t reflect the time spent loading, unloading, or waiting for delays. A recent court decision against PAM Transport has forced the company to pay its truckers minimum wages for the entire time they are working, including sleep time.

This is a significant change in the industry, as truckers were considered independent contractors, not employees for a long period. This could affect their rights to pay and benefits, as well as whistleblower protections.

Additionally, trucking companies often incorrectly classify their employees as independent contractors in order to avoid a need to comply with the additional legal requirements which are required for being an employee. This is a common practice for employers that need to recruit new drivers, but can pose a problem for truckers themselves.

This isn't just the first lawsuit filed against PAM Transport. In fact, several other truckers have filed class action lawsuits against their employers for not paying them in a timely manner.

The cases are often complicated and require the expertise of trucking lawyers who are knowledgeable of the laws and regulations of both state and federal labor can handle these cases.
